last year oktober I did my first extension non-o based on marriage,for wich I had to proove 40000 income/month>So my question is: can I do my extension this year based on 400000 in the bank? Or does it have to be the same as last year,family income 40000/month?

Posted

It can be either 40k income, or 400k in the bank.

The change is that now it is no longer 'family' income, it has to be the income of the person applying for the extension.

You can change from one option to the other if you want. There is no restriction on doing that. Just remember the money has to be in the bank for 2 monthts (3 at some immigration offices).
